About Benazir Income Support Programme (BISP)

Benazir Income Support Programme is a federal government social protection initiative working under the Government of Pakistan. The programme supports low-income families through welfare assistance, registration services and public support activities across different regions of the country. BISP plays an important role in poverty reduction, beneficiary data collection and service delivery for deserving citizens in Pakistan.

BISP careers often include field, office, technical and support positions that help the department manage public service operations smoothly. Driver posts are important because Mobile Registration Vans require responsible staff who can travel safely to different areas for registration and outreach work. Eligibility Criteria for Benazir Income Support Programme Jobs 2026

Eligibility for Benazir Income Support Programme Jobs 2026 is based on education, age, driving license and domicile quota. The Driver position requires Matric Pass qualification and a valid LTV or HTV Driving License. Since the selected staff may drive Mobile Registration Vans, applicants should have confidence in road driving, route handling, vehicle care and field duty support.

The age limit for Driver vacancies is 18 to 35 years, while 5 years upper age relaxation is also mentioned in the advertisement. Candidates from different regions of Pakistan can apply according to quota seats, including Azad Jammu & Kashmir, Balochistan, Gilgit Baltistan, Islamabad Capital Territory, Khyber Pakhtunkhwa, Sindh and Punjab. Applicants should make sure their domicile, CNIC and license information is correct before submitting the online application.

Total 40 Driver vacancies are available. The quota includes 01 seat for Azad Jammu & Kashmir, 16 seats for Balochistan, 01 seat for Gilgit Baltistan, 02 seats for Islamabad Capital Territory, 08 seats for Khyber Pakhtunkhwa, 05 seats for Sindh and 07 seats for Punjab. Final selection will be made according to merit, department rules and verification of required documents.
